기타언어초록

In the preparation of acyclic thymidine nucleoside analogues, $K_2CO_3$(or NaH) treated thymine in DMSO was alkylated with .omega.-chloroalkyl nitrite (Cl-(CH_2)n-CN; n=1, 2, 3, 4) to provide an isomeric mixture of 1-(${omega}$-cyanoalkyl)thymine (2a-d) and 1,3-bis(${omega}$-cyanoalkyl)thymine in approximately 5:1 ratios. Reduction of the cyano function 2a-d with $NaBH_{4}/CoCl_{2}$ center dot$ 6H_{2}O$gave the corresponding 1-(${omega}$aminoalkyl)thymine (3a-d). The newly formed primary amino function in 3a-d was directly reacted with 2-chloroethylisocyanate to afford the 1-[.omega.($N^{I}$-2-chloroethylureido) alkyl]thymine (4a-d) in good yields. Nitrosation of 1-[5-($ N^{I}-2$-chloroethylureido)pentyl] thymine (4d) with glacial acetic acid and dry $NaNO_{2}$-powder in anhydrous $CH_{2}Cl_{2}$gave two types of regioisomeric nitrosoureas, 1-[5-($N^{I}$--chloroethyl-$N^{I}$--nitrosoureido)pentylithymine (5d) and 1-[5-($N^{I}-2$-chloroethyl-N-nitrosoureido)pentyllthymine in approximately 5 :1 ratios. The in vitro cytotoxicity of the synthesized compounds (2a-d, 3a-d, 4a-d and 5a-d) against three cell lines (K-562, P-388 and FM-3A) are measured as $IC^{50}$ values. Compounds 3b and 4c showed moderate activities against all three cell lines, and all other compounds were found to be not active.
